Please go to eTrakit and apply for a Building Residential Addition permit.
Submit a detailed drawing that shows setbacks to the property line and the work that will be done.
The value of work is equal to the total cost of the entire job. It should include fair market value for labor and material. LLR requires a Residential Home Builder or a General Contractors license with a BD (Builder) classification to perform the work.
If a homeowner wishes to perform the work themselves, they can apply for the permit but must complete a Homeowner’s Disclosure Form (PDF), file it with the corresponding county office and provide proof of primary residency (i.e. driver’s license showing that address and a copy of a utility bill).
Additional permits may need to be pulled for mechanical, electrical, or plumbing.
